Red Spark runs Serverless Containers with Spotinst Elastigroup and Amazon ECS

Red Spark is a fast‑growing digital advertising technology company that needed a reliable, highly scalable way to run containerized workloads and deliver ads to millions of consumers. To avoid deployment delays, wasted capacity, and manual cluster management, Red Spark turned to Spot’s Elastigroup integrated with Amazon ECS to give developers a safe, serverless container environment.

Spot’s Elastigroup for Amazon ECS implements “Tetris Scaling” and automatic headroom management to place tasks efficiently, maintain spare CPU/memory, and scale the cluster down to zero when idle. The result for Red Spark is predictable capacity for every Task and Service, improved instance utilization and developer velocity, reduced idle capacity and provisioning wait times, and clear task‑level instance utilization visibility — all delivered by Spot.
